What are Biotech Manufacturing Associates?

Biotech Manufacturing Associates are professionals who work in the production of biotechnology products, such as pharmaceuticals, vaccines, and other biologically derived materials. They are responsible for operating equipment, following strict protocols, and maintaining sterile environments to ensure product quality and safety. Their duties often include preparing materials, monitoring production processes, troubleshooting equipment issues, and documenting all activities according to regulatory standards. This role is essential in ensuring that biotech products are manufactured efficiently and meet both industry and government regulations.

What is the difference between Biotech Manufacturing Associate vs Laboratory Technician?

AspectBiotech Manufacturing AssociateLaboratory Technician
C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require associate degreeH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les may require associate degree or certification
Work EnvironmentManufacturing floor, production lines, cleanroomsLaboratories, research facilities, testing environments
Industry UsageBiotech manufacturing, pharmaceutical productionResearch labs, quality control, testing labs

While both roles support biotech operations, a Biotech Manufacturing Associate primarily works on production and manufacturing processes in a cleanroom environment, focusing on assembling, monitoring, and maintaining manufacturing equipment. In contrast, a Laboratory Technician typically conducts experiments, tests, and quality control procedures in a laboratory setting. Both roles require attention to detail and adherence to safety protocols, but their daily tasks and work environments differ significantly.

What are some common challenges faced by Biotech Manufacturing Associates, and how can they be managed effectively?

Biotech Manufacturing Associates often encounter challenges such as maintaining strict adherence to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P), troubleshooting equipment malfunctions, and working under tight production deadlines. Effective management of these challenges involves strong attention to detail, proactive communication with cross-functional teams such as quality assurance and engineering, and continuous learning to stay updated on new protocols and technologies. Developing problem-solving skills and embracing a collaborative mindset can also help associates consistently contribute to high-quality production out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Biotech Manufacturing Associate,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Biotech Manufacturing Associate, you typically need a background in biology, chemistry, or a related field, along with experience in GMP-regulated environments. Familiarity with bioprocessing equipment, laboratory instrumentation, and documentation systems such as batch records is crucial. Attention to detail, teamwork, and strong problem-solving abilities help you excel in this collaborative and regulated field. These skills ensure the consistent production of safe, high-quality biotech products while maintaining compliance with industry standards.

Who We Are
BioMarin's Technical Operations group is responsible for creating our drugs for use in clinical trials and for scaling production of those drugs for the commercial market. These engineers, technicians, scientists and support staff build and maintain BioMarin's cutting-edge manufacturing processes and sites, provide quality assurance and quality control to ensure we meet regulatory standards, and procure the needed goods and services to support manufacturing and coordinating the worldwide movement of our drugs to patients.
SUMMARY
BioMarin's Novato commercial manufacturing operations produce a variety of therapies using perfusion/fermentation based cell culture processes and multiple column purification systems. Under direction of the Supervisor, the Manufacturing Associate will be responsible for job functions that support activities for commercial manufacturing. The Associate is responsible for working on a shift with 6 - 10 peers with responsibilities of preparing large scale solutions (buffers and media), managing raw material inventory, or operating process equipment in Upstream or Downstream areas while supporting daily operations. Additional responsibilities include ensuring compliance with current Good Manufacturing Practice regulations (cGMP), Standard Operating Procedures (SOPs), product licenses, corporate policies and safety practices. The position will require shift work and potentially including weekends, off hours and holidays.
RESPONSIBILITIES
-Operate large scale bioprocess equipment for the Cell Culture, Purification or Buffer and Media processing
-Perform all aspects of processing with a broad understanding of science, compliance, and technical aspect
-Display competency with process equipment and automated control systems
-Perform cleaning and sterilization of parts and equipment used with manufacturing process
-Knowledge of biotech manufacturing process and equipment including cell culture, depth and tangential flow filtration, column chromatography, protein purification and formulation and/or buffer and media operations.
-Ability to understand, apply, and evaluate basic chemistry, biology and scientific principles as appropriate for the position
-Proficiency with compliance; adherence to standard operating procedures, batch record, good documentation practices and data capturing
EDUCATION
-Bachelor's degree in science related area or engineering or Associate's degree in science related area or Biotech certificate with 2+ years of experience in a biotech manufacturing environment or other regulated industry
WORK ENVIRONMENT/PHYSICAL DEMANDS
-Consists of strenuous, repetitive work. The following list of physical movements maybe used on a daily basis: bending, reaching, climbing stairs and ladders, kneeling and making numerous equipment connections using hands.
-Independently have the ability to regularly lift, dispense, push and/or pull items with an average weight of 25 pounds.
-May require work around loud equipment.
-The use of personal protective equipment will be required.
-Requires various shift based work and off hours
